How can an electrical inspection in Canby help with my constantly tripping GFCI outlets?
In Canby's climate, moisture is a common culprit for GFCI nuisance tripping. Our inspection goes beyond a simple reset. We'll check for proper outlet installation, test for ground faults you can't see, and identify if moisture is entering from outdoors or other sources. Often, we find outdated or faulty GFCIs that need replacement to restore safe, reliable protection for your kitchen, bathroom, or outdoor circuits.
My electrical panel feels warm. Is this a sign of overheating, and will an inspection catch it?
Yes, a warm panel is a serious warning sign of potential overheating, a common issue as older Canby homes add more electrical demands. Our inspection includes thermal scanning of your panel and connections under load to spot hot spots invisible to the naked eye. We assess the panel's age, capacity, and wiring integrity to determine if it's overloaded, has loose connections, or needs an upgrade to prevent a fire hazard.
What specific things do you check during a home electrical inspection in Canby to prevent these local issues?
Our Canby-focused inspection is comprehensive. We meticulously test all GFCI outlets for proper function and location, examine your electrical panel for corrosion, adequate capacity, and tight connections, and assess the overall wiring condition. We look for signs of past moisture damage and evaluate your home's current electrical load against its system's capacity. This proactive approach identifies risks for GFCI failures and panel overheating before they cause problems.
